Stand up paddle boarding

Have you ever wanted to walk on water? Welcome to the wonderful world of stand up paddle boarding! If you haven’t had the opportunity to stand on a paddle board yet, then it’s probably time for you to discover why this is one of fastest growing sports in the world! 

For me, paddle boarding is bliss. When I step onto a paddle board, the muscles of my entire body engage as I try to find balance on the board while rhythmically paddling the board forward. My mind is cleared of the stresses of daily life and is focused on balance and rhythm.  I love the sensation of my mind and my body becoming united in a state of gentle exertion and tranquility. Though my paddle board now feels like an old friend, it’s surprising to me that I’ve only been enjoying this sport for a year.

My family and I have been compared to the Swiss Family Robinsons. My parents and I own and operate the Tailwind jungle lodge— a collection of treehouse-like bungalows on the Mexican Pacific. We’ve been running the lodge for several years now and, not surprisingly, water sports are a passion that we love to share with our guests.

Last year we began hearing about stand up paddle boarding (SUP). On a whim, we decided to buy a few used SUP boards and add them to the Tailwind jungle lodge toy collection.  After our first day of playing around with the SUP boards, my parents and I couldn’t wipe the smiles off our faces.  We quickly found our balance and discovered that paddling around on flat water was simple, relaxing and delightful.  We discovered we could stretch, do yoga and sunbathe on the board, and we even brought our yellow lab Pancho out on the boards with us! 

stretching on a stand up paddle board

Though we enjoyed the tranquility of paddling on flat water, our real epiphany came when we got brave enough to take our new big boards out on the little waves.  Within hours, my parents and I found ourselves catching wave after wave.  Bliss and adrenaline!

The thrill of catching a little wave on a paddle board is something I will never get tired of. Gone are the days of struggling to stand up on a little surfboard.  We now stand proud on our big paddle boards and with a few paddle strokes, we’re happily riding long beautiful waves.  Imagine, riding waves together as a family!
